Understanding A4 Paper Specifications
A4 paper measures 210 mm x 297 mm (8.27 in x 11.69 in), making it perfect for various files. Below are the typical specifications of A4 paper, including its weight, surface, and meant use:

There are a number of kinds of A4 paper, each customized to specific applications. Here's a classified list to assist purchasers make informed decisions:
Standard Copy Paper
Description: The go-to choice for daily printing and copying.Weight: Usually 80 gsm.Best For: Internal documents, letters, and reports.
Photo Paper
Description: Glossy or matte paper designed for photo printing.Weight: Ranges from 180 gsm to 300 gsm.Best For: High-quality images and professional discussions.
Cardstock
Description: Thicker and stronger than basic paper, perfect for jobs requiring durability.Weight: 200 gsm and above.Best For: Business cards, invites, and brochures.
Recycled Paper
Description: Made from post-consumer waste; a more sustainable choice.Weight: Typically 80 gsm.Best For: Environmentally mindful printing needs.
Specialty Papers

The most common weight for A4 copy paper is 80 gsm, which appropriates for daily printing and copying.
2. Can I use A4 paper in all printers?
Yes, the majority of modern-day printers are suitable with A4 paper. However, you may need to adjust the paper size settings in your printer choices.
3. Is recycled A4 paper as good as regular paper?
Recycled A4 paper is typically comparable in quality to regular paper, although some premium brands may use much better efficiency in terms of print quality and brightness.
4. How should I keep A4 paper?
Keep A4 paper in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unshine, to prevent warping, yellowing, or damage.
